In an emotional atmosphere at the Monumental Stadium, Argentina had a convincing 3-0 victory over Venezuela in the 2026 World Cup qualifiers in South America on the morning of September 5. This could be the last time Lionel Messi plays in a World Cup qualifier at home as the 37-year-old captain has repeatedly mentioned retiring from the national team after the 2026 World Cup.

Right from the start of the match, Argentina completely controlled the game with smooth and fast play. The duo Messi - Álvarez continuously stirred up the opponent's defense with support from the four-man midfield including Mastantuono, De Paul, Almada and Paredes. However, it was not until the 39th minute that the balance was broken. From a central combination with Julian Álvarez, Messi broke through and launched a delicate lob, opening the score in the excitement of more than 80,000 spectators.

After the break, Argentina continued to press their opponents. Although Venezuela defended steadfastly, they had almost no chance to counterattack due to the terrible pressure from the home team. In the 76th minute, substitute Lautaro Martínez doubled the lead with a close-range header after a precise cross from Nicolás González.

Just a few minutes later, Monumental exploded again. In the 80th minute, Thiago Almada crossed the ball just in time for Messi to gently tap the ball into the empty net, completing his own double. 3-0 for Argentina, the result reflected the overwhelming situation with 76% ball possession and 17 shots, while Venezuela did not have a single shot on target.
The final whistle blew, tens of thousands of fans sang a song of gratitude to Messi. The Rosario superstar shed tears in a special moment. With 2 goals, Messi continued to affirm his irreplaceable role, at the same time bringing Argentina firmly to the top of the table with 38 points after 17 matches. The team has officially won an early ticket to the 2026 World Cup from round 13.

Meanwhile, Venezuela is still stuck in 7th place with 18 points, facing many difficulties in the race for a playoff spot. Argentina put an end to Venezuela's hopes of officially qualifying for the World Cup, at the same time helping 3 other teams, including Uruguay, Paraguay and Colombia, to qualify.

A festive atmosphere filled Paraguay as the national team secured their first World Cup berth in 16 years. Colombia also celebrated with Paraguay. Los Cafeteros also returned to the World Cup after the disappointment of failing to qualify for 2022.
With impressive performances recently, James Rodriguez is expected to lead his home team to go deep in next year's World Cup.

Meanwhile, Uruguay is in the World Cup for the fourth consecutive time. Under the guidance of coach Marcelo Bielsa, "La Celeste" is considered one of the most interesting teams to watch.
In addition to the six teams that have qualified directly for the World Cup finals – Argentina, Brazil, Ecuador, Uruguay, Paraguay, Colombia – South America also has one place in the intercontinental play-off. This is a competition between Venezuela and Bolivia. In the final match, Venezuela will face Colombia, while Bolivia will face Brazil. Peru and Chile did not qualify and will watch the World Cup on TV.
Results of the morning matches of September 5:
Argentina 3-0 Venezuela
Uruguay 3-0 Peru
Colombia 3-0 Bolivia
Brazil 3-0 Chile
Paraguay 0-0 Ecuador
